
Bob's Bar at The Print Hall is widely regarded as one of Perth's finest rooftop bars, floating above St Georges Terrace atop the historic Print Hall precinct in the heart of the CBD. The venue celebrates Perth's political and journalistic history, named after Australia's third-longest-serving Prime Minister Bob Hawke and housed in the former headquarters of The West Australian newspaper, with newspaper-lined staircases paying homage to the building's storied past. From the rooftop terrace, guests enjoy an unbeatable urban cityscape, nestled among the skyscrapers of St Georges Terrace with a real sense of being at the heart of the city. The eclectic drinks menu features playful and creative cocktails such as the Bob's Famous Lagerita and the Mad Scientist caipirinha with lemon meringue foam, alongside WA craft beers and crisp wines. Bar bites including steak sandwiches, cheese boards, and classic pizzas complete the offering, with daily happy hour from 5 to 6pm making it a beloved after-work institution in Perth's CBD.
